在数字化时代,Linux服务器的安全运营至关重要。以下是一份详尽的Linux服务器安全运营指南,帮助您确保系统稳定、安全地运行。

一、基础安全设置

(图片来源网络,侵删)
在进行任何高级配置之前,确保Linux服务器的基础安全设置得到妥善处理。
副标题1的子标题1
更新系统和软件包是基础安全的关键步骤。您可以使用以下命令来更新系统:
- sudo apt update
- sudo apt upgrade
副标题1的子标题2
更改默认的SSH端口可以减少遭受自动化攻击的风险。编辑SSH配置文件:
sudo nano /etc/ssh/sshd_config
将Port 22修改为您选择的端口,重启SSH服务。
二、防火墙配置
防火墙是Linux服务器安全的重要组成部分。确保正确配置防火墙规则。
副标题2的子标题1
使用UFW(Uncomplicated Firewall)来管理防火墙规则。安装UFW:
sudo apt install ufw
允许SSH和HTTP/HTTPS流量:
sudo ufw allow ssh
sudo ufw allow http
sudo ufw allow https
副标题2的子标题2
启用防火墙并检查状态:
sudo ufw enable
sudo ufw status
三、用户和权限管理
正确管理用户和权限对于服务器安全至关重要。
副标题3的子标题1
创建新用户并赋予必要的权限,避免使用root账户进行日常操作:
sudo adduser username
sudo usermod -aG sudo username
副标题3的子标题2
定期检查用户账户和权限,确保没有未授权的访问。
四、日志监控
日志监控是检测和响应安全事件的关键。
副标题4的子标题1
使用日志分析工具,如Logwatch或Swatch,来自动监控日志文件并生成报告。
副标题4的子标题2
定期检查日志文件,如/var/log/auth.log,以检测可疑活动。
Linux服务器安全运营需要综合考虑基础安全设置、防火墙配置、用户和权限管理以及日志监控。通过遵循上述指南,您可以为您的服务器提供一个更加安全的环境。
常见问题:- 如何更新Linux服务器的系统和软件包?
- 如何更改SSH默认端口?
- 如何使用UFW配置防火墙?
- 如何创建新用户并赋予必要的权限?
回答:请参考文章中的相关内容。
文章版权声明:除非注明,否则均为论主机评测网原创文章,转载或复制请以超链接形式并注明出处。